Policy and Communications Officer
For over 60 years this children''s charity has been building a better childhood for all. Policy and Communications Officer Contract: Permanent Work Pattern: Full Time, 35 hours per week (1.0 FTE) (This employer is are open to flexible hours and working patterns, including accommodating part-time and compressed hours where possible). Salary: £37,198.00 per annum Location: London Fields, E8. This employer promotes a hybrid, flexible way of working with 2 days working in the office. The Vacancy The Policy and Communications Officer will deliver key elements of this organisation''s core and funded project work across policy, public affairs and communications. The position will play an important delivery role to enhance visibility and impact across key policy areas, and to bring lived and learned experiences to the heart of this charity''s influencing. This role will work to elevate the charity''s profile, transforming their evidence and expertise into impactful communications and influencing to build a momentum for meaningful policy, legislative and social change. This position will contribute to bridging the gap between the organisation''s evidence-based policy development and national advocacy, translating complex policy issues into powerful narratives that resonate with decision-makers and galvanise wider support.
